Pros

Amazing place to work, smaller company so management and the owner are very accessible and easy to speak with. Supervisors are all very kind and care about you. Depending on the shift you work, different ratios of 911 to IFT but always a mix of both. Opportunity for 24hr shift based on seniority status where you will get most/all 911 calls out of quarters. Rigs are also getting upgraded quick- F-350’s with auto loaders for all 24hr crews and many day cars. Opportunities for CCT and fire alliance where you are stationed within a local FD. This company supports and values that many of its employees use this as a stepping stone to another career goal which I love. Compensation is also competitive for the area.

Cons

Can sometimes be hard to get ahold of scheduling for requests about new partners or new shifts.
